docs

TOP(About this memo)) > Flutter > 一覧(Flame) > 導入

公式ドキュメント

Flutter公式のガイド

Flameとは?

Flame is a modular Flutter game engine that provides a complete set of out-of-the-way solutions for games.
It takes advantage of the powerful infrastructure provided by Flutter but simplifies the code you need to build your projects.

API

サンプルコード

サンプルコードのデモ

サンプルコードの中の一つを手元で動かす

作成したゲームをGithub Pagesで公開する

ファイル構成

(注意)名前の衝突について

import 'package:flame/components.dart' hide Timer;
import 'package:flame_forge2d/flame_forge2d.dart' hide Transform;
// あるいは下記のように名前付きインポートを併用する方法もある
// import 'dart:async';
// import 'dart:async' as dart;
// import 'package:flame_forge2d/flame_forge2d.dart' as forge2d;
// import 'package:flame_forge2d/flame_forge2d.dart';
// import 'package:flutter/material.dart' as material;
// import 'package:flutter/material.dart';